The verse highlights the moral-psychological dimension of kṣatriya-dharma: true valor is steadiness under fear and awe. Many withdraw when confronted by overwhelming splendor and power, while Bhīma stands firm—illustrating courage as ethical resolve, not mere aggression.
Sañjaya describes a battlefield moment: formidable chariot-borne heroes, blazing like sun and fire and adorned with splendor, advance. Their appearance intimidates others into retreat; Bhīmasena alone remains unshaken and does not fall back.
